India Launches Raisina Science Diplomacy Initiative 2026 to Bridge Science and Global Policy
India has launched the Raisina Science Diplomacy Initiative (RSDI) 2026, a new institutional effort to strengthen the connection between science, technology, and diplomacy. The initiative is being jointly launched by the Office of the Principal Scientific Adviser (PSA) to the Government of India and the Observer Research Foundation (ORF). The announcement was made by Principal Scientific Adviser Prof. Ajay Kumar Sood and ORF President Dr. Samir Saran at the PSA office. The initiative will operate alongside the Raisina Dialogue from March 5-7, 2026 in New Delhi.
